单片机晶振电路的设计与计算

晶体和晶振?

有源晶振 叫 晶振(oscillation) 无源晶振叫晶体(crystal)

有源晶振:有极性 不需要外接负载电容 需要电源

无源晶振:没有极性 需要外接负载匹配电容 不需要电源

单片机 无源晶振外接的负载匹配电容如何计算?
大多数单片机芯片 对负载电容没有要求 具体要看数据手册.(对于没有负载电容要求的单片机 设计晶振电路时只需要考虑晶振的 负载电容即可)

而无源晶振 一般都会有负载电容的要求.

先看一下无源晶振 震荡电路的 等效电路
在这里插入图片描述
其中C1 为晶振的静态并联电容 晶振固有参数 C2 C3为外接的匹配电容

计算公式:
晶振负载电容 = [ (Cd*Cg)/Cd+Cg ] + Cs
Cs 是晶振的静态并联电容 即上图中的 C1(此值在晶振的数据手册可以看到,如下图C0)
在这里插入图片描述

Cd 和 Cg是 晶振两个脚对地的总电容.
Cd的组成 主要包括 准备外接的匹配电容C2 + PCB走线的寄生电容 Cpcb + 单片机内部的引脚电容 Cic
Cg的组成 主要包括 准备外接的匹配电容C3 + PCB走线的寄生电容 Cpcb + 单片机内部的引脚电容 Cic
Cic是单片机或集成电路内部的电容 (一般数据手册会给出,如下图 Cin 就是单片机内部的电容)

在这里插入图片描述

计算匹配电容
设晶振的匹配电容为12.5pf (晶振手册上都会有). 需要计算的匹配电容为 C2和C3

12.5 = [ (Cd*Cg)/Cd+Cg ] + Cs

设Cd Cg 相等
PCB走线的寄生电容 Cpcb 经验值为1pf
单片机内部的引脚电容 Cic 查手册得到 为5pf
Cs查手册可得到为 1.2pf

Cd/2 = Cg/2 = 12.5-1.2 = 11.3pf
Cd = Cg = 22.6pf

C2 = C3 = 22.6 - 1 - 5 = 16.6pf

选取 16pf 电容即可

粗略计算方法 C2 = C3 = 数据手册给出的负载电容值12.5pf 的 1.5倍.

测量: 晶振频率是否准确可以使用频率计进行测量,或者把电路板邮寄给晶振厂家,厂家会帮你做测量和晶振负载电容的匹配

  • 4
    点赞
  • 48
    收藏
    觉得还不错? 一键收藏
  • 0
    评论

“相关推荐”对你有帮助么?

  • 非常没帮助
  • 没帮助
  • 一般
  • 有帮助
  • 非常有帮助
提交
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值